Did You Know?

Correlation is a statistical measure that describes the relationship between two variables. It ranges from -1 to 1, where -1 indicates a perfect negative correlation (as one variable increases, the other decreases), 1 indicates a perfect positive correlation (as one variable increases, the other increases), and 0 indicates no correlation (there is no relationship between the variables).

Correlation can be used to analyze the relationship between any two variables, not just stocks. It's commonly used in fields such as finance, economics, psychology, and more.

Ringmetall AG

Ringmetall AG engages in industrial packaging and industrial handling businesses in Germany and internationally. It develops and produces drum locking systems and clamping rings, as well as individual system components, such as covers, seals, locking divisions, handles, and various special parts. The company also develops and produces special vehicle components for industrial trucks, tractors, and agricultural vehicles, including restraint systems and lifting mast parts for forklift trucks, special brake and clutch pedals, and complex welding assemblies, as well as specialized trailer coupling systems and brackets for hydraulic components for use in forestry and agriculture. It serves the chemical, petrochemical, pharmaceutical, food, and logistics industries. The company was formerly known as H.P.I. Holding AG and changed its name to Ringmetall AG in September 2015. Ringmetall AG was founded in 1997 and is headquartered in Munich, Germany.
